## Onboarding: BranchSweep Bot

Welcome aboard. BranchSweep is our stale-branch cleanup bot: it scans every repo nightly, flags branches with no commits in 90 days, and opens a deletion proposal after notifying the owner. As a contractor you'll run it in dry-run mode first — never against production repos until your second week. To run it locally against the sandbox org, configure the bot with the key below.

gateway credential: qvz23-XSZTNBjrucz4Q49XMT1TuVw

Subject: Memtrace cut-over complete

Team,

Cut-over to Memtrace v2 for GPU memory profiling finished last night. Old v1 agents are disabled; any tickets referencing v1 dashboards should be closed as resolved-by-migration. Sampling overhead is now under 2% and allocation traces include kernel names. Known gap: profiles older than 30 days were not migrated. Point customers at the v2 docs for setup questions. For reference when troubleshooting, the agent now runs with the following configuration.

settings of bagaf-bawip:
[aldax]
port = 5000
region = south-4
host = aldax.brasklabs.corp
team = brivan
timeout_ms = 2000
retries = 2

Second-Source Supplier Search (Managers Only)

Status: shortlist complete. Candidates: Norvath Components, Ilsbrook Fabrication. Qualification runs begin next month at the Drellmont site. Sales leads: do not discuss supply changes with accounts until sign-off. Pricing impact expected under 5%; lead times unchanged. Questions go to Priya Valent in procurement. Background on the decision follows.

confidential, yahop-fajep: Only 3 of the 140 pilot accounts renewed Wenath, so a churn review is set for April 15.

**Q: A customer says SproutCue skipped a watering reminder — what gives?**

Usually the scheduler paused itself because the device reported a rain event or a soil-moisture reading above threshold. Ask the customer to check the activity log in the app first. If it still looks wrong, walk through the troubleshooting flow on the page below.

wiki page, kahog-hahig: https://vault.zemvargrid.internal/display/deploy/repo/settings/merge_requests/job/settings/6f3b933774dbc5320a4daa18